Here's how to run a tabletop roleplaying game in the style of the Jurassic Park movies:

  1. Choose a System

The first step in running a Jurassic Park-style game is to choose a system that's suitable for the genre. Systems like Savage Worlds or Fate Core, which are designed for cinematic action and storytelling, are ideal choices. Alternatively, you could modify an existing system to better fit the themes and tone of the movies.

  1. Create Characters

Once you've chosen a system, it's time to create characters. In a Jurassic Park-style game, the players should create characters who are scientists, explorers, or adventurers, with a mix of skills and abilities that will help them survive in the dangerous world of dinosaurs. Think about what motivates the characters, what their strengths and weaknesses are, and what obstacles they'll need to overcome to achieve their goals.

  1. Set the Scene

The Jurassic Park movies are known for their lush, tropical settings, so set the scene with descriptions that evoke a sense of place. Whether it's a pristine island or a dense jungle, the setting should reflect the awe-inspiring and dangerous world of dinosaurs.

  1. Emphasize Exploration and Discovery

In the Jurassic Park movies, exploration and discovery are just as important as the action and danger. Emphasize this in your game by having the players explore the island and its many secrets, discovering new species of dinosaurs, and uncovering the mysteries behind the park's creation.

  1. Use Dinosaur Encounters

Dinosaur encounters are a key element of the Jurassic Park movies and should be a key element of your game. Use a variety of dinosaur encounters, from peaceful herbivores to deadly predators, to create a sense of danger and excitement. The players will need to use their wits and skills to survive these encounters and emerge victorious.

  1. Introduce Human Adversaries

In addition to dinosaurs, introduce human adversaries, such as rival scientists, park employees, or even corporate spies. These adversaries can create a sense of tension and conflict, and provide a different type of challenge for the players.

  1. Use Technology and Science

The Jurassic Park movies are known for their use of technology and science, from genetic engineering to advanced computer systems. Use these same technologies in your game to create a sense of wonder and to give the players tools to overcome obstacles and challenges.
